A madrasa student, who was injured after being beaten by his teacher, died at the Madaripur Sadar hospital on Wednesday evening.
The deceased was identified as Asif Matabbar, 12, a second grader at Qawmi Madrasa at Gachbaria village in the upazila and son of Anwar Madbar of Kendua upazila of Netrokona.
Quoting family members, Saugatul Alam, officer-in-charge of Sadar Police Station, said Yusuf Ali, a teacher of the madrasa beat up Asif on Sunday. The boy later went to his village.
But Asif’s parents took him to the madrasa again on Tuesday and left him here.
On Wednesday, the madrasa authorities took Asif to the Sadar Hospital saying he had drunk poison but the boy died a few minutes later, said Akhil Sarkar, a physician of the hospital.
On information, police recovered the body and detained Abul Bashar, a teacher of the madrasa in this connection.
